World trade was already slowing in 2019 before COVID 19 outbreak, weighed down by trade tensions and slowing economic growth, such as uncertainty generated from Brexit, the U.S.-China trade war, the Japan-South Korea trade war.
Trade is expected to fall by between 13% and 32% in 2020 as the COVID 19 pandemic disrupts normal economic activity and life around the world, according to the study of WTO.The decline in exports has been mainly due to the ongoing global slowdown, which got aggravated due to the current Covid-19 crisis. The latter resulted in large scale disruptions in supply chains and demand resulting in cancellation of orders.
Analysis shows that as China started reopening its economy, world exports initially recovered across the board. But estimates of the expected recovery in 2021 are uncertain, with outcomes depending largely on the duration of the outbreak and the effectiveness of the policy responses.
